The contract specifies the procurement of an administration set for intravenous fluids, designated as a Y-type blood/solution device measuring 100 inches with a 170U specification, featuring a filter pump chamber and two luer lock injection ports. Each unit of issue is packaged as a lot of 48 units, and the product must maintain a shelf life of 60 months, with no more than nine months having elapsed from the manufacturer’s date to the delivery date to the government. Technical and quality requirements are governed by the DLA Master List of Technical and Quality Requirements, referenced under RA001, and packaging must comply with DLA standards as outlined in RP001. Additionally, RQ011 mandates the removal of government identification from any non-accepted supplies. Bidders are required to clearly indicate the source and part number being offered, and the product must meet the NSN 6515-01-519-9210. The solicitation, issued under SPE2DS-26-T-287V, has a response deadline of August 4, 2026, and requires delivery within 20 days of award to Fort Bliss, Texas, with Tiffany Parker serving as the primary point of contact for inquiries.
